Figure 2. Crystal structures of the ROR LBD
in complex with ATRA and ALRT. (a) Stereo view of the
backbone superposition of the structures of the ROR LBD
(yellow) in complex with stearate (orange) and the SRC-1 peptide
(red) (PDB entry 1K4W) and of the ROR LBD
(green) in complex with ATRA (dark blue) and the SRC-1 peptide.
(b) Electron density omit maps of the bound ligands. The maps
were calculated at 2.1 Å for ATRA (left) and 1.5 Å for ALRT
(right). Contour levels are 2.0 and
2.5 ,
respectively; labels refer to the canonical helix numbering. (c)
Anchoring of the carboxylate of ATRA in two different LBDs.
Left, ATRA (yellow) and stearate (orange) in ROR ;
the superposition was made on the protein atoms. Right, ATRA in
hRAR (PDB
entry 2LBD). In ROR ,
ATRA forms two water mediated hydrogen bonds to Arg306 and
Arg309 whereas in RAR it forms one direct hydrogen bond to
Arg278. (d) Stereo view of the superposition of stearate
(orange), ATRA (yellow) and ALRT (green) in the ROR ligand-binding
pocket. The protein atoms follow the standard color code.
